Really disappointed in the performance of this app. I paid for the premium pro plan (which I have since cancelled) and was very excited to see that they made this app available to individuals. When I went to convert my EPub file it only picked up and converted every 5 words into bionic format, leaving most of the document in regular font. I made sure to play with the settings, turn off and on the types of words… nothing worked. So I decided to convert the EPUB into a .docx file… same thing, did not work. Lastly, I converted that into a .txt file… still did not work and was only converting about every 5th word even with the fixation and saccade turned all the way up. Maybe I was missing an important step? But I am pretty sure I wasn’t. Hopefully, there is some trouble shooting trick I can try. Ultimately, this font/application of this font needs to be built into consumer products (accessibility option within apple/android settings; font option on the Kindle/newspaper apps, etc.), rather than consumer converting the media they want to consume into this font.
A friend brought this app to my attention and I was intrigued by the premise. I wanted to make sure that I wasn’t just feeling better about reading but that I was actually doing better. I conducted a number of Little experiments to see how much my reading improved. I came to a few conclusions about this app. When reading passages with simple sentence structure where a large majority of the words are three letters or less the app did not improve my reading speed but rather hindered it. it took me 12% longer to read passages then if I had just read it off of a normal page. I also tried increasing the font size. Very diminishing results when I got above font size 26 (not much could fit on the page). however, when I uploaded passages of my students term papers who love to use long words in an effort to trick me into not paying closer attention I discovered this app did an amazing job at improving my reading speed. Calculated a 26% increase with the same amount of retention. I alternated between reading the bionic passage first and then the real text and vice versa just to make sure there wasn’t an effect of me remembering the passage. Overall I conclude that if you are trying to read denser and more “wordy“ passages this app will work just fine for you. If you were uploading children’s books or very simple articles, you may be better off just reading the original text. And if you cannot read fonts smaller than 25, I wouldn’t expect an increase in reading speed but being able to blow up the text is nice.
